Performance

This is where the Honor 3X shines. Its octa-core 1.7 GHz processor significantly outperforms the Huawei Ascend G700's quad-core 1.2 GHz processor. Expect smoother multitasking, faster app loading times, and a more responsive user experience on the Honor.
